Lines Matching defs:TestFn
142 BugTester TestFn;
146 : BD(bd), TestFn(testFn) {}
190 if (TestFn(BD, M.get())) {
209 BugTester TestFn;
213 : BD(bd), TestFn(testFn) {}
322 if (TestFn(BD, M.get())) {
341 BugTester TestFn;
346 : BD(bd), FnName(FnName), TestFn(testFn) {}
388 if (TestFn(BD, M.get())) {
448 BugTester TestFn;
452 : BD(BD), TestFn(testFn) {}
532 if (TestFn(BD, M.get())) {
559 BugTester TestFn;
564 : BD(bd), TestFn(testFn), Direction(Direction) {}
633 if (TestFn(BD, M.get())) {
658 BugTester TestFn;
663 : BD(bd), TestFn(testFn), TTI(bd.getProgram().getDataLayout()) {}
719 if (TestFn(BD, M.get())) {
744 BugTester TestFn;
748 : BD(bd), TestFn(testFn) {}
798 if (TestFn(BD, M.get())) {
818 BugTester TestFn;
822 : BD(bd), TestFn(testFn) {}
868 if (TestFn(BD, M.get())) {
887 BugTester TestFn;
891 : BD(bd), TestFn(testFn) {}
941 if (TestFn(BD, M.get())) {
952 BugTester TestFn;
956 : BD(bd), TestFn(testFn) {}
1004 if (TestFn(BD, M.get())) {
1019 static Error ReduceGlobalInitializers(BugDriver &BD, BugTester TestFn) {
1044 if (TestFn(BD, M.get())) { // Still crashes?
1064 ReduceCrashingGlobalInitializers(BD, TestFn).reduceList(GVs);
1074 static Error ReduceInsts(BugDriver &BD, BugTester TestFn) {
1086 ReduceCrashingInstructions(BD, TestFn).reduceList(Insts);
1138 if (TestFn(BD, M.get())) {
1164 ReduceCrashingMetadata(BD, TestFn).reduceList(Insts);
1176 static Error DebugACrash(BugDriver &BD, BugTester TestFn) {
1180 if (Error E = ReduceGlobalInitializers(BD, TestFn))
1195 ReduceCrashingFunctions(BD, TestFn).reduceList(Functions);
1225 ReduceCrashingFunctionAttributes(BD, Name, TestFn).reduceList(Attrs);
1246 ReduceCrashingConditionals(BD, TestFn, true).reduceList(Blocks);
1249 Result = ReduceCrashingConditionals(BD, TestFn, false).reduceList(Blocks);
1267 Expected<bool> Result = ReduceCrashingBlocks(BD, TestFn).reduceList(Blocks);
1280 Expected<bool> Result = ReduceSimplifyCFG(BD, TestFn).reduceList(Blocks);
1290 if (Error E = ReduceInsts(BD, TestFn))
1297 if (TestFn(BD, M.get()))
1318 ReduceCrashingNamedMD(BD, TestFn).reduceList(NamedMDNames);
1331 ReduceCrashingNamedMDOps(BD, TestFn).reduceList(NamedMDOps);
1345 if (M && TestFn(BD, M.get()))